Transaction d79a9649639a021b66d99f1cb66af003794718a7686f3c8324d16e94d0366e67

1 Input
2 Outputs
  • d79a9649639a021b66d99f1cb66af003794718a7686f3c8324d16e94d0366e67:0
  • value  1248042
    address  16K6YMTff64zdu97LS69MwsZFJ9kYM9a9K
  • d79a9649639a021b66d99f1cb66af003794718a7686f3c8324d16e94d0366e67:1
  • value  2380840
    address  3KFaxHEsg8zJ57ayYMq2wYDvjSW3KyBJup